The Assam government Barak Valley development agenda has gained renewed momentum, with the state administration reaffirming its commitment to comprehensive and timely growth in the region. Cabinet Minister Kaushik Rai on Tuesday stated that the government has placed strong emphasis on delivering quality infrastructure projects within fixed timelines. According to him, balanced regional development remains a core priority for the administration.

The Assam government Barak Valley development focus reflects a broader effort to address long-standing infrastructure gaps. The Barak Valley, comprising Cachar, Karimganj, and Hailakandi districts, plays a vital role in the state’s socio-economic landscape. Therefore, targeted interventions aim to ensure that growth reaches every section of the region.
